The STAR WARS Lightsaber Squad 3-Pack features three iconic lightsabers inspired by the Mandalorian, Ahsoka, and Darth Vader. Designed for children aged 4 and up, these extendable and portable toys encourage imaginative play and character role-playing, making them a perfect gift for young Star Wars fans.
